- Please join us as we host Shlomit Flaisher-Grinberg from St. Francis University for their presentation titled "Invent your Dream Job: On being a Faculty in a Teaching-Focused Institution."
In her talk, Dr. Flaisher-Grinberg will describe some of the requirements specific to the teaching in small teaching-focused institutions, suggest strategies towards the creation of job satisfaction within such environments, and share her own journey through science and instruction.
She is an Associate Professor of Psychology, Co-Director of the Interdisciplinary Neuroscience Minor, Director of the Animal-Assisted Health and Education Program, Chair of IACUC, and Advisor to the Psi Chi Psychology Honor Society Chapter, Nu Rho Psi Neuroscience Honor Society Chapter, Psychology Club, and Neuroscience Club. Her research focuses on the neurobiology of psychopathological disorders, animal-assisted education, shelter animals' behavior, and community-engagement pedagogy. She is the Teaching Program Coordinator for the Eastern Psychological Association and co-organizer for the Laurel Highland Undergraduate Research Conference in Psychology.
